Exploring GPL Plugins & Designs: Authorization Explained
Navigating the world of WordPress plugins and templates can feel overwhelming, especially when it comes to licensing. Many are released under the GPL (General Public License), a significant open-source authorization structure. Essentially, it grants you considerable liberty - you can employ the software for any purpose, change it to suit your needs, and even offer it to others. However, this rights comes with a key requirement: any derivative work you create must also be released under the GPL, ensuring that the accessibility is maintained. This “copyleft” strategy encourages collaboration and stops suppliers from locking down their work. It's important to understand that while you can profitably employ GPL templates and themes, you can't typically restrict others from doing the same with your altered versions. Concerning those thinking about creating a priced product based on GPL code, careful assessment of the GPL's implications is highly advised.
